Class Charge
java.lang.Object
com.onenetwork.platform.common.paymentgateway.model.Charge
public class Charge
extends java.lang.Object
To charge a credit or a debit card, you create a Charge object.
Charges are identified by a unique random ID.
-
Constructor Summary
Constructors Constructor Description Charge()
-
Method Summary
Modifier and Type Method Description java.math.BigDecimal
getAmount()
ChargeAccount
getChargeAccount()
java.util.Date
getChargeDate()
CurrencyCode
getCurrency()
java.lang.String
getId()
void
setAmount(java.math.BigDecimal amount)
void
setChargeAccount(ChargeAccount chargeAccount)
void
setChargeDate(java.util.Date chargeDate)
void
setCurrency(CurrencyCode currency)
-
Constructor Details
-
Charge
public Charge()
-
-
Method Details
-
getId
public java.lang.String getId() -
getChargeAccount
-
setChargeAccount
-
getAmount
public java.math.BigDecimal getAmount() -
setAmount
public void setAmount(java.math.BigDecimal amount) -
getCurrency
-
setCurrency
-
getChargeDate
public java.util.Date getChargeDate() -
setChargeDate
public void setChargeDate(java.util.Date chargeDate)
-